Amabuki Junmai Ginjo Strawberry Yeast Unpasteurized

天吹 純米吟醸いちご酵母 生

Amabuki Shuzo Co.,Ltd.

天吹酒造合資会社

Infused with the essence of strawberry flower yeast, this sake radiates a uniquely refreshing sweetness and fruitiness, evocative of plump, sun-ripened strawberries. Every sip unveils a succulent medley of vibrant and intriguing flavors, making it a delightful and unforgettable experience.

THE BREWERY

Amabuki Shuzo Co.,Ltd.

天吹酒造合資会社

https://www.amabuki.co.jp/

Founded in 1688, AMABUKI Brewery has devoted itself to brewing sake with dedication, preserving and advancing traditional sake-making techniques for future generations. We use fresh, soft water sourced from Mt. Sefuri in Saga Prefecture, premium rice carefully selected from various regions, and yeast chosen to perfectly complement each creation. Honoring the traditions of our predecessors while embracing innovative perspectives, our brewers craft one distinctive sake after another. Guided by the motto Onko Sousei—meaning "learning from the past to create something new and better"—we remain committed to exploring what makes sake truly exceptional.
